FAQ - APPS RUN THE WORLD Publitas Coverage

Publitas is a Product Information Management solution from Publitas.

Companies worldwide use Publitas, from small firms to large enterprises across 21+ industries.

Organizations such as Albert Heijn, METRO Germany, Air Canada, Decathlon France and Sydney Metro are recorded users of Publitas for Product Information Management.

Companies using Publitas are most concentrated in Retail, Transportation and Professional Services, with adoption spanning over 21 industries.

Companies using Publitas are most concentrated in Netherlands, Germany and Canada, with adoption tracked across 195 countries worldwide. This global distribution highlights the popularity of Publitas across Americas, EMEA, and APAC.

Companies using Publitas range from small businesses with 0-100 employees - 55.58%, to mid-sized firms with 101-1,000 employees - 27.99%, large organizations with 1,001-10,000 employees - 12.58%, and global enterprises with 10,000+ employees - 3.85%.
